Get ready California rodeo fans! The time has come to put on your favorite pair of cowboy boots, gather your friends and family and head on over to the Norco Mounted Posse PRCA Rodeo 2019! The rodeo will be kicking off on August 23, 24 and 25 at the George Ingalls Equestrian Events Center in Norco, California.ย 

Charlie Sampson Hall of Fame and World Champion Bull Rider at the PRCA Norco Mounted Posse Rodeo

Charlie Sampson Hall of Fame and World Champion Bull Rider at the PRCA Norco Mounted Posse Rodeo

Norco Mounted Posse PRCA Rodeo will be celebrating its 35th anniversary this year! Thereโ€™s never a dull moment with this action-packed rodeo. There will be fun events and activities for all ages! Are yโ€™all ready for an adrenaline rush? Norco Mounted Posse PRCA Rodeo will keep you on the edge of your seat! Youโ€™ll have the chance to watch some incredible steer wrestling, bull riding, barrel racing and more!ย

Military Appreciation Day

Sunday, August 25, 2019 will be a special day honoring active military and seniors 62+. Ticket prices will be only $10 for those individuals!
